One of the standout moments of this year’s Campbeltown Malts Festival was the public opening of our brand-new Bottling Hall & Dispatch Facility on Tuesday, 19th May 2026.

Following speeches from our Chairman, Neil Clapperton, Director of Production, Findlay Ross, and Bottling Operations Manager, Lea Watson, local Campbeltown resident Gillian MacIntyre was asked to cut the ribbon and officially open the site.

Visitors were then welcomed inside for an exclusive first look at our new bottling and dispatch operation, with the chance to see the expanded facility and learn more about the next chapter for J. & A. Mitchell & Co. Ltd.

To celebrate the occasion, guests enjoyed glasses of prosecco and drams of our commemorative Springbank 8 Year Old Fresh Sherry release, bottled exclusively for the opening and limited to just 1,200 bottles.

We are delighted to complete this project and grateful to all the contractors who worked closely with us, especially the local construction firm, McFadyens, which handled the majority of the work.

🌾 Following the success of last year's debut, we were delighted to bring back our Local Barley Farm Tours for the 2026 Campbeltown Malts Festival.

On the Monday and Tuesday, guests were driven by mini-bus to three local farms that supply barley for our Local Barley releases, gaining a unique insight into the agricultural side of whisky production and the close relationships we've built with local farmers.

Along the way, participants enjoyed four drams, including a 10-month-old Local Barley spirit, two previous Local Barley releases, and a single cask sample destined to be used in the vatting for a special future release.

A huge thank you to David and Sean from Glencraigs Farm for their support and for sharing their knowledge of barley cultivation on Scotland's west coast with our guests 🥃 taken in Glencraigs Farm by @springbank1828

We were delighted to kick off the 2026 Campbeltown Malts Festival with our Springbank Charity BBQ & Tasting at the Washback Bar in Campbeltown on Monday, 18th May 2026.

Guests enjoyed an exceptional evening of exclusive vintage drams from the private collection of Mr. Peter Greve, alongside a premium local seafood and fillet steak barbecue.

A huge thank you to Peter for his continued generosity, and to everyone who joined us and helped make the evening such a success.

We're pleased to share that funds raised have now been distributed through the J&A Mitchell & Co. Ltd. Community Fund, supporting local charities and community projects across Kintyre.

We're excited to announce that we will be adding a new experience to our tour offerings, The JAM Experience.

This three night self-catering package gives participants the opportunity to stay in our guest house on Glebe Street, located just steps away from the Springbank Distillery, while enjoying exclusive tours and experiences at Springbank, Kilkerran, and Cadenhead’s.

Good luck to all the runners in tomorrow's Kintyre Ultra!

Starting in Tayinloan and meandering its way East then West over the Kintyre Penisula, runners will ascend approximately 4,587 feet, going from sea level to sea level (twice!) and finishing 35.5 miles later at Glengyle Distillery, home of Kilkerran Single Malt.

Hosted by Sales Director, Ranald Watson, our Campbeltown Malts Festival Charity Tasting returns for a third time, once again thanks to the generosity of Mr Peter Greve, who has opened the doors of his private collection for us to enjoy. All of the proceeds from this tasting will be distributed to charities and good causes in Campbeltown and South Kintyre, many of which rely on such support in order to survive. Beneficiaries from previous tastings include Campbeltown Lifeboat, our primary and secondary schools, local charity Shopperaide, our essential air ambulance and many more.

We're also organising a delicious pre-tasting barbecue for this year's event featuring local seafood, fillet steak and plenty other tasty options. It's May, it's Campbeltown, of course the sun will be shining...but fear ye not, we've got a backup plan just in case!
 
HERE'S THE AMAZING LINEUP

Springbank 1978 
Springbank distilled 1974, bottled 1994 
Springbank 22yo, distilled 1972 
The Frank McHardy bottling of Springbank 25yo to commemorate Frank's 40 years in distilling 
Springbank Chieftain's Choice 30yo sherry butt, distilled 1972, bottled 2002 
Longrow Samaroli, distilled 1987 bottled 2002

The Springbank Charity BBQ and Tasting will take place on Monday 18th May 2026 at 18:30 in The Washback Bar at Springbank Distillery. The cost of the Springbank Charity BBQ and Tasting is £500.00. by @springbank1828

The Countdown to Springbank's 200 year anniversary continues...

We are excited to announce the next release in our Countdown Collection, a 29 year old Springbank which is the fourth release in the five part series launched to celebrate our upcoming anniversary in 2028, which marks 200 years since the founding of Springbank Distillery. 

500 bottles will be available by ballot, which will go live at midday (GMT) on Monday 16th March and close at midday on Wednesday 18th March.
